Why Study Groups Fail and How to Turn It Around



One of the most significant reasons study groups fall apart is the lack of structure. It's easy to gather with the best intentions but wind up scrolling on your phone, talking concerning weekend break strategies, or diving into unrelated topics. The key to an effective session isn't nearly individuals you welcome, it's regarding how you direct the energy of the group from the beginning.



Pick your group carefully. It doesn't require to be comprised of buddies. Instead, think about schoolmates that show up ready, ask thoughtful inquiries in class, or simply appear inspired to succeed. When every person in the team has a similar objective-- to really study-- you've currently won half the battle.

Beginning with a Shared Agenda



Before your group satisfies, recommend every person come with two or three certain objectives for the session. Possibly one person wants to make it through 3 phases, while somebody else requires aid reviewing a difficult idea. Sharing these objectives at the start assists straighten the team and established assumptions.



As the host, be the one to open up the discussion. Ask, "What does everybody wish to get done today?" This quick step turns a casual gathering into a concentrated cooperation. Every person suddenly really feels a little bit a lot more liable, and the team can assist each other stay on track.



Maintain the Sessions Short yet Consistent



You do not need a marathon study session to be effective. In fact, maintaining sessions to around 60 to 90 minutes tends to yield far better outcomes. Everyone remains sharp, power levels do not dip as well low, and the session finishes before people weary.



Try establishing a timer for each and every section of the session. As an example, invest 30 minutes assessing notes, 20 minutes on flashcards, et cetera on fixing method troubles. Structured time blocks such as this give the team rhythm and make it simpler to source remain focused.



Uniformity also constructs momentum. As opposed to cramming right prior to an examination, hold weekly research study meetups. Everyone begins to rely on that time and comes prepared, recognizing it's an effective use their power.



Designate Roles to Stay on Task



This does not mean you need to develop into a teacher, however it does aid to give people a duty throughout the session. Maybe somebody leads a testimonial, another summarizes crucial principles, and someone else asks quiz inquiries. Revolving these roles each time keeps things fresh and makes sure every person adds equally.



Not only does this keep the session dynamic, it likewise stops someone from controling the discussion or, even worse, resting calmly behind-the-scenes. When every person's involved, concentrate comes to be the default setting.

Produce a Sense of Progress and Accomplishment



One of one of the most powerful means to keep individuals returning is to track progress. At the end of each session, take a minute to evaluate what you all achieved. Possibly you finished a technique test, finally comprehended a challenging formula, or simply made solid progression on a reading checklist. In either case, identifying those victories offers the group a spirits boost and strengthens that your time with each other is worthwhile.



You can even produce common folders or group talks to save notes and concerns throughout the week. In this way, the session doesn't seem like a separated moment-- it becomes part of a larger learning routine.



Keep Flexible and Learn What Works Best



Every team is different. Some will gain from even more discussion-based formats, while others thrive with peaceful, independent job time punctuated by brief check-ins. The secret is to regularly assess what's functioning and what isn't.



Do not hesitate to make changes. Possibly try morning sessions rather than late-night ones. Maybe changing areas aids. Encourage feedback from your group so everybody feels heard and invested. When your group feels like a group, you'll marvel how productive study time becomes.
